• 欢迎访问搞代码网站,推荐使用最新版火狐浏览器和Chrome浏览器访问本网站!
  • 如果您觉得本站非常有看点,那么赶紧使用Ctrl+D 收藏搞代码吧

PHP mysql事务问题实例分析

php 搞代码 4年前 (2022-01-23) 13次浏览 已收录 0个评论

本文实例分析了PHP的mysql事务问题。分享给大家供大家参考,具体如下:

对于myisam数据库,可以控制事务的进行:

$mysqlrl = mysql_connect ( $db_config ["host"], $db_config ["user"], $db_config ["pass"], true );if (! $mysqlrl) {    $msg = mysql_error ();    die <i style="color:transparent">本文来源gaodai$ma#com搞$$代**码)网8</i><strong>搞代gaodaima码</strong>( 'Could not connect: ' . $msg );}mysql_select_db ( $db_config ["data"], $mysqlrl ) or die ( "error: 数据库异常" );mysql_query ( "SET NAMES 'utf8'" );date_default_timezone_set ( 'Asia/Shanghai' );/*** 事务操作过程 BEGIN COMMIT END*/mysql_query ( 'BEGIN' );$flag3 = mysql_query ( $sql3);$flag1 = mysql_query ( $sql1);$flag2 = mysql_query ( $sql2);      if ($flag1 && $flag1 && $flag3) {    mysql_query ( 'COMMIT' );    mysql_query ( 'END' );    $data .= "\r\n" . "更新记录成功";    write_file ( $file, $data );    return true;  } else {    print mysql_error ();    mysql_query ( 'ROLLBACK' );    mysql_query ( 'END' );    $data .= "\r\n" . "更新记录失败(⊙o⊙)!!!";    write_file ( $file, $data );    return false;  }}

希望本文所述对大家PHP程序设计有所帮助。

以上就介绍了PHP mysql事务问题实例分析,包括了方面的内容,希望对PHP教程有兴趣的朋友有所帮助。


搞代码网(gaodaima.com)提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发送到邮箱[email protected],我们会在看到邮件的第一时间内为您处理,或直接联系QQ:872152909。本网站采用BY-NC-SA协议进行授权
转载请注明原文链接:PHP mysql事务问题实例分析
喜欢 (0)
[搞代码]
分享 (0)
发表我的评论
取消评论

表情 贴图 加粗 删除线 居中 斜体 签到

Hi,您需要填写昵称和邮箱!

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址